Will adolescent abdominal muscle training affect height growth

Moderate exercise of abdominal muscles in adolescents usually does not affect height growth, but overtraining or incorrect methods may interfere with bone development. Abdominal muscle training mainly targets the core muscle group and does not directly conflict with height growth, but it is necessary to avoid excessive weight-bearing, movement deformation, or overtraining. Height growth mainly depends on growth plate activity, hormone levels, and nutritional status. Scientific and reasonable abdominal muscle training can help improve body posture and core strength, and has a positive effect on the growth and development of adolescents. It is recommended to choose low-intensity exercises such as abdominal rolling and plank support for self weight training. The training should not exceed 3 times a week, and the duration of each session should be controlled within 20 minutes. During training, it is important to ensure proper movement standards, avoid waist compensation, and cooperate with sufficient warm-up and stretching. At the same time, it is necessary to ensure daily intake of protein, calcium, and vitamin D to meet the needs of bone growth. In rare cases, long-term heavy load training may exert vertical pressure on the spine, affecting the speed of growth plate closure. Some teenagers engage in professional bodybuilding training too early, with daily training lasting more than 1 hour or using weights exceeding 50% of their body weight, which may interfere with the rhythm of growth hormone secretion. Teenagers with skeletal problems such as scoliosis need to adjust their training plan under the guidance of a doctor.

Parents should pay attention to their children's training intensity and physical reactions, and suspend training when they experience growth pain or persistent fatigue. It is recommended to include abdominal muscle training as a part of comprehensive exercise, combined with stretching exercises such as swimming and basketball, which are more beneficial for height development. Regularly monitor bone age and hormone levels to ensure that exercise plans match growth and development stages. If you have doubts about the training method, you can consult a professional sports medicine physician to develop a personalized plan.
